Accurate arc extinction method for single-phase earth fault of small-current grounding system
A single-phase ground fault and low-current grounding technology, which is applied to emergency protection circuit devices, electrical components, and circuit devices used to limit overcurrent/overvoltage, can solve the problem that single-phase grounding at the end of heavy-duty long lines cannot be accurately compensated and other problems, to achieve the effect of preventing arc overvoltage and precise arc suppression technology

[0020] The present invention provides an accurate arc suppression method for single-phase grounding faults in a low-current grounding system, which solves the problem that the grounding point current cannot be accurately compensated when a single-phase grounding system is single-phase grounded. like figure 1 As shown in the figure, the flexible arc suppression system includes a line selection arc suppression device, a flexible power supply, and a step-up transformer; the line selection arc suppression device is connected to the flexible power supply, the busbar voltage transformer and the zero-sequence current transformer of each branch, which is used to complete the The busbar voltage and the zero-sequence current of each branch are collected and the command is sent to the flexible power supply; the line selection and ...
